Overall Purpose of the Role:

As a team lead, manage the DevProx team on a day-to-day basis and serve as the first point of contact between Dev Prox and the business and other IT teams. Provide direction and manage key deliveries as per business requirements. Additionally, organize and manage business prioritization of deliveries. Ability to communicate at different levels of management.

Work on projects for the CM IT DevProx team (PROximity DEVelopment), responsible for providing the business (Commodities Market) with flexible, scalable, and tailored user software applications where proximity developments and resources are necessary.

Main stakeholders include, but are not limited to, Front Office (trading, sales, and structuring). The team also supports control and support teams (Middle Office, Risk). This role is hands-on and involves developing and managing some projects from initiation to delivery. Main development areas include pricing tools, market data internal contributions, risk management tools, and reporting tools.

The team contributes to designing and implementing a resilient, efficient, and scalable Information System for CM, in collaboration with other relevant IT, business, and operational teams in London and worldwide.
